We are proud to be part of the open-source community

See what we have brought to the community so far.

Our open-source projects

mailingui

MailingUI is a set of opinionated React components, built on top of React.email, designed to make the creation of emails easier.

screenshot

Screenshot is an open-source tool that provides users with granular controls to frame their screenshots and build engaging content faster.

react-textarea-autocomplete

Enhanced textarea to achieve autocomplete functionality similar to the one on GitHub. It can be used for example for emoji autocomplete or for @mentions.

react-health-check

Lightweight React hook for checking health of API services. It provides a simple hook you can use to check availability of your API and react when availability changes.

Be part of our open-source activities

Interested in on one of our open-source projects? Check out the open issues on GitHub and become our contributor.

Pick an issue

Check our list of issues on GitHub. Pick one issue and ask in the comments to be assigned to it. Please, don’t start working on any issue if you’re not assigned to it - we want to prevent people from doing the same work.

Solve the issue

If you need any additional information about the issue, don’t hesitate to contact us. We’ll be happy to help you. When you finish the issue, send your work in the form of a pull request.

Wait for a review

Our developers will review your work, and if there’s something to be fixed, they will let you know. If the code meets the required quality and there’s nothing to be improved, your pull request will be merged.

You are our contributor ❤️

Congratulations! You’ve become our contributor! Great, and thank you for your time. We hope that you’ve learnt something new.

Be part of our open-source activities

Interested in on one of our open-source projects? Check out the open issues on GitHub and become our contributor.

Pick an issue

Check our list of issues on GitHub. Pick one issue and ask in the comments to be assigned to it. Please, don’t start working on any issue if you’re not assigned to it - we want to prevent people from doing the same work.

Solve the issue

If you need any additional information about the issue, don’t hesitate to contact us. We’ll be happy to help you. When you finish the issue, send your work in the form of a pull request.

Wait for a review

Our developers will review your work, and if there’s something to be fixed, they will let you know. If the code meets the required quality and there’s nothing to be improved, your pull request will be merged.

You are our contributor ❤️

Congratulations! You’ve become our contributor! Great, and thank you for your time. We hope that you’ve learnt something new.

Are you interested? Check our issues on GitHub

Why should you consider it?

You will learn something new and test your skills

You will have the unique opportunity to work on a real project, which is welcomed especially by students and junior developers.

You will get feedback from our tech leads

After you submit your solution(s), one of our tech leads will have a look on it. They will get back to you with feedback - you will know what you did well and what you should improve next time.

You will get “extra points” in the hiring process

Even though we wouldn't be able to offer you a job position (due to “a hiring freeze”), we will definitely keep your contact and get back to you when we open a job position that would suit you.

You will build your open-source name

Solving one of the issues is also great for building your open-source name. Other developers, CTOs and those who are responsible for hiring will see your progress and proactivity. This is great for any hiring you might take part in future.